Ascarel Disease Interactions
There are 2 disease interactions with Ascarel (pyrantel).
Pyrantel (applies to Ascarel) liver disease
Major Potential Hazard, High plausibility.
The use of pyrantel is contraindicated in patients with liver disease.
Anthelmintics (applies to Ascarel) supportive therapy
Moderate Potential Hazard, Moderate plausibility. Applicable conditions: Dehydration, Malnourished, Anemia
Patients with anemia, dehydration, or malnutrition should receive supportive therapy for these complicating conditions prior to initiation of certain anthelmintic therapy.
